1/****************************************************************************************
2
3 Copyright (C) 2015 Autodesk, Inc.
4 All rights reserved.
5
6 Use of this software is subject to the terms of the Autodesk license agreement
7 provided at the time of installation or download, or which otherwise accompanies
8 this software in either electronic or hard copy form.
9
10****************************************************************************************/
11
12//! \file fbxenvironment.h
13#ifndef _FBXSDK_SCENE_ENVIRONMENT_H_
14#define _FBXSDK_SCENE_ENVIRONMENT_H_
15
16#include <fbxsdk/fbxsdk_def.h>
17
18#include <fbxsdk/core/fbxobject.h>
19
20#include <fbxsdk/fbxsdk_nsbegin.h>
21
22/** This class contains the description of a scene environment. It contains the properties of sun parameters,
23 * sky parameters, daylight controller parameters ,environment map parameters
24 * and cloud map parameters.
25 * \nosubgrouping
26 */
27class FBXSDK_DLL FbxEnvironment : public FbxObject
28{
29 FBXSDK_OBJECT_DECLARE(FbxEnvironment, FbxObject);
30
31public:
32/*****************************************************************************************************************************
33** WARNING! Anything beyond these lines is for internal use, may not be documented and is subject to change without notice! **
34*****************************************************************************************************************************/
35#ifndef DOXYGEN_SHOULD_SKIP_THIS
36 bool ProvidesLighting() const;
37#endif /* !DOXYGEN_SHOULD_SKIP_THIS *****************************************************************************************/
38};
39
40#include <fbxsdk/fbxsdk_nsend.h>
41
42#endif /* _FBXSDK_SCENE_ENVIRONMENT_H_ */
43